Transaction 5a33f365ce1e54deff780c23238721204813e2971378d23e66d53a18a4bfaf8b

block
039f84e2e40f3b76ff49abf655a5ec88db7a3b7c1b5aceafe497ec91541f4ad7

1 Input

37 Outputs